What is 75/28 Divided By 2/6

Answer: 7528÷26\frac{75}{28}\div\frac{2}{6} = 22528\frac{225}{28}

Solving 7528÷26\frac{75}{28}\div\frac{2}{6}

  • Rewrite the Division as Multiplication by the Reciprocal:

7528÷26=7528×62\frac{75}{28} \div \frac{2}{6} = \frac{75}{28} \times \frac{6}{2}

  • Multiply the Numerators: 75×6=45075 \times 6 = 450
  • Multiply the Denominators: 28×2=5628 \times 2 = 56
  • Form the New Fraction: 7528×26=45056\frac{75}{28} \times \frac{2}{6} = \frac{450}{56}

Let's Simplify 45056\frac{450}{56}

  • Find the Greatest Common Divisor (GCD) of 450450 and 5656. The GCD of 450450 and 5656 is 22.
  • Divide both the numerator and the denominator by the GCD:450÷256÷2=22528\frac{450 \div 2}{56 \div 2} = \frac{225}{28}

Answer 7528÷26=22528\frac{75}{28}\div\frac{2}{6} = \frac{225}{28}
